Class FreshCollector
java.lang.Object
org.apache.storm.trident.planner.processor.FreshCollector
- All Implemented Interfaces:
 TridentCollector
- 
Constructor Summary
Constructors - 
Method Summary
Modifier and TypeMethodDescriptionvoidEmits a tuple to a Stream.voidflush()Flush any buffered tuples (when batching is enabled).voidReports an error.void 
- 
Constructor Details
- 
FreshCollector
 
 - 
 - 
Method Details
- 
setContext
 - 
emit
Description copied from interface:TridentCollectorEmits a tuple to a Stream.- Specified by:
 emitin interfaceTridentCollector- Parameters:
 values- a list of values of which the tuple will be composed
 - 
flush
public void flush()Description copied from interface:TridentCollectorFlush any buffered tuples (when batching is enabled).- Specified by:
 flushin interfaceTridentCollector
 - 
reportError
Description copied from interface:TridentCollectorReports an error. The corresponding stack trace will be visible in the Storm UI.Note that calling this method does not alter the processing of a batch. To explicitly fail a batch and trigger a replay, components should throw
FailedException.- Specified by:
 reportErrorin interfaceTridentCollector- Parameters:
 t- The instance of the error (Throwable) being reported.
 - 
getOutputFactory
 
 -